Teatro Nacional Dona Maria II
- art
Praça Dom Pedro IV
1100-201, Lisboa
Placed on the north side of Rossio, the National Theatre Dona Maria II, which name pays homage to the daughter of Dom Pedro, was built in the 1840s by the Italian architect Fortunato Lodi. The façade of this neoclassic building is composed by six columns coming from the São Francisco Convent and is ended by a triangular fronton where the figures of Apollo and the Muses are sculpted. On top of the fronton is possible to see the statue of Gil Vicente, maybe the most important Portuguese dramaturge of all times, considered to be the father of the national theatre.
Estação Arqueológica de Alter do Chão
- heritage
Largo Doutor Barreto Caldeira
7440-022, Alter do Chão
The ruins discoveries show floors of what was probably a locker room with the area of the hypocaust and a room with polychrome mosaic pavement. Were still gathered stems and bases of columns, Roman coins, wings and beaks of amphora, ceramics, glass and other material on this site which was a Roman rustic village. Are classified as Property in the public interest.
Forte de Lovelhe / Forte de São Francisco
- heritage
Rua Forte de Lovelhe
4920-084, Vale de Flores
Small fort, pentagonal in plan and composed of five irregular bastions. It has no foundations, resting directly on the natural soil. Its construction began in 1642 and 1663, during the Restoration Wars, and was then restored in 1797. In 1809, it was destroyed by General Soult's troops, and is currently in ruins. This fort is located very close to the Lovelhe archaeological site.
Alentejo Marmòris Hotel & Spa
- hotels
Largo Gago Coutinho, 11
7160-214, Vila Viçosa
Where formerly operated the olive growers cooperative, is now the Alentejo Màrmoris & Hotel Spa. The hotel, decorated by architect Miguel Câncio Martins, stands out for its grandeur. As the name suggests, is the marble that prevails, given that this hotel belongs to a family that is dedicated to this business for generations. The restaurant focuses on regional flavours, Narcissus at the touch of the chef Pedro Mendes. In the cellar, plus there are digestive cigars. The Stone spa are various treatments, hot and cold baths and hammam.

Percurso Interpretação Ambiental da Praia Grande
- country
Pêra
8365, Armação de Pêra
In 1988, the Praia Grande was classified a "Praia Dourada” (meaning golden beach) by the Ministry of the Environment. To highlight the event, a walking trail is proposed to all that visit the beach. The tour is designed so that visitors can best enjoy and appreciate the landscape and existing natural heritage. The trail is split into two walking paths, each around two kilometers long. These are: the trilho nascente (rising sun trail) and the trilho poente (setting sun trail).
